Ocean currents constitute a vast and intricately interconnected system of water circulation that plays a decisive role in regulating the Earth's climate, distributing heat between equatorial and polar regions, and sustaining the marine ecosystems upon which billions of people depend for food and economic livelihoods. The global thermohaline circulation, sometimes described informally as the ocean conveyor belt, is driven primarily by differences in water temperature and salinity that cause dense, cold water masses to sink in high-latitude regions and flow slowly along the ocean floor before eventually upwelling elsewhere. Surface currents, by contrast, are principally governed by prevailing wind patterns and the rotational forces generated by the Earth's spin, producing the large gyres observable in each of the major ocean basins. These circulatory systems exert a powerful moderating influence on regional climates, with the North Atlantic Current, for instance, delivering sufficient warmth to render much of northwestern Europe significantly milder than its latitude would otherwise suggest. Scientific concern has intensified in recent decades over evidence that accelerating polar ice melt attributable to anthropogenic climate change is introducing unprecedented volumes of freshwater into the North Atlantic, potentially disrupting thermohaline circulation with severe and far-reaching consequences for weather patterns, sea levels, and biodiversity.
